Camping Air Beds That Offer a Great Nights Sleep
If you are planning to buy a new air mattress for your next camping trip, it is best to hold out on your urge to buy the cheap versions.
For one thing, you can buy it a very low price but the frustration you will once you've bought it something you're bound to regret every time you take it on your camping adventure.
When looking for the most suitable camping air beds you can take with you, there are important things to consider.
This way, you will surely have a great time not only while checking out the great outdoors but also when you retire at night.
The first thing to consider is the material used for the air bed.
Strong ones are those made of synthetic rubber, PVS and nylon.
However, they can be very stiff and uncomfortable to use.
Camping air beds made of vulcanized rubber are naturally flexible.
They can also promote a better sleep experience.
Of course, vulcanized natural rubber is actually not as strong as those synthetic made air beds but they are also well worth it.
A camping air bed made of fabric rubber is also noted to be very strong.
Many even say that it lasts a long time.
Another thing to take note of when buying a camping bed is to keep it away from sharp objects.
If there are problems with your mattress, you can have it repaired, especially if you bought a high quality mattress.
For mattress with digital controllers, they come in various models that range from simple to multi-chamber models.
Another factor to consider when buying camping beds is the foam layer.
The usual thickness is between 3 to 6 inches.
You also need to ensure that it is of good quality.
If you will buy low quality mattress, it can be very rigid.
Many people even mention that these are not flexible enough to guarantee a good night's sleep.
When buying a camping air bed, it is very important to consider the material of the mattress and not just the price.
If you will only take note of the price and not the mattress you will take to your next camping trip, instead of having fun - you'll end up complaining about not getting enough sleep.
